Apparently there's a V1.13.40.51 update for the Zenfone 5 when I clicked on update today. Not sure what's being updated though.

[edit]
Spoke too soon, apparently it seems to me that V1.13.40.51 is only available on TW firmware at the moment, as I just flashed mine to WW V1.13.40.8 firmware and there were no updates available. Decided to give the WW firmware a try to remove all the Taiwanese bloatware which I had already disabled.
